The datasheet outlines the precise technical specifications, including the types and number of drives supported, the amount of cache memory, the available RAID levels, and the supported connectivity options. These details are critical for planning your storage capacity, ensuring compatibility with your existing infrastructure, and optimizing performance for your specific workloads. Beyond the hardware, the DELL ME4024 Datasheet also provides insights into the system’s software features and management capabilities. It will typically cover topics such as the supported operating systems, the management interface (usually a web-based GUI), and the available data protection features like snapshots and replication. This information is crucial for effectively administering the storage array, configuring data protection policies, and monitoring system health. To illustrate the variety of information contained in the datasheet, consider these common sections:
- Hardware Specifications: Details about the controllers, drives, and interfaces.
- Performance Metrics: Information on IOPS, throughput, and latency.
- Software Features: Coverage of RAID levels, snapshots, replication, and management tools.
A small sample of what you might find in a datasheet is shown below:
| Feature | Specification |
|---|---|
| Maximum Drives | 24 |
| RAID Levels | 0, 1, 5, 6, 10 |
| Host Interface | iSCSI, SAS |
